The World Series of Beep Baseball is coming to Norman, Oklahoma, bringing athletes from all over the world.

“It’s called Beep Baseball. It’s probably more synonymous with slow-pitch softball,” said Oklahoma native Christian Thaxton. ”Everyone who is on the field and actually playing is blindfolded. There's a pitcher and a hitter you try and hit the ball and score.”

Thaxton found Beep Baseball about seven years ago in Boston after losing his vision during his freshman year of college

“Sports were a huge part of my life,” he said. “I was a three-sport athlete playing and losing my vision I wasn’t sure if I’d be able to get that kind of my competitive life back.”

Joining the team gave Thaxton an outlet, with games getting more intense than he could have imagined.

“Honestly you get pretty beat up,” he said. “I leave the first day and I’m like barely walking. It’s a challenge and it’s a grind.”

The team provides much-needed support on and off the field.

“More than likely out of that group you’re playing with someone been through what you’re going through, whatever that challenge may be,” Thaxton said.

It’s a support system that helped Thaxton get all the way to the Hall of Fame.

"In 2017 at the World Series I broke a record for batting average,” Thaxton said. “They actually inducted my bat into the Hall of Fame.I saw my bat on display next to guys like Robinson Cano and Joey Votto, guys that I grew up watching”
